Transaction 05fbd805a53e48faac246c327a2eb000c858d25f1d96cbffcb77ac759e707399

2 Input
1 Outputs
  • 05fbd805a53e48faac246c327a2eb000c858d25f1d96cbffcb77ac759e707399:0
  • value  150422500
    address  34MEr3MZgAYcf3xTDwja5puTtCJixgMwW4